Output d8ddb8453f33541434ee1bf833b5720f43c52417d1a45482c6087607683123eb:193

value
5348500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9198e4239133a30904aee7fae2a69f366a4f5d OP_EQUAL
address
3QXuGms6DqKaisXKxk63BUiNJoBrQxZX3L
transaction
d8ddb8453f33541434ee1bf833b5720f43c52417d1a45482c6087607683123eb
spent
true